A metaphor is a figurative language used to compare two different things.The purpose is to attribute a trait of one thing to the other.A metaphor does not rely on words such as "like" or "as". It simply states "A is B".For example: "Your lips are cherry blossoms in bloom."The complete sentence we are analyzing here is: "He's a good for nothing. Un vago. But that's none of my business - flour from a different sack, as far as I'm concerned," from the book "Summer of the Mariposas."The elderly man who says the lines above is stating that he and the person he is referring to are "flour from a different sack," which means they are completely different people.Notice that he does not use "like" or "as" to compare them to flour - "we are like flour from a different sack". 1. Artificial limbs
Artificial human limbs are becoming more functional, robust, cozy, and lifelike thanks to advancements previously created for spacecraft, such as artificial muscle systems, robotic sensors, diamond-joint coatings, and temper foam.
2. Lenses that won't scratch
Following the creation of scratch-resistant astronaut helmets, NASA granted Foster-Grant Corporation a license to carry out further research on scratch-resistant plastics, which are today found in the majority of sunglasses and prescription lenses.
3. Insulin pump
The Goddard Space Flight Center developed monitoring systems that have been modified to control blood sugar levels and release insulin when necessary in order to keep track of astronauts' vital signs while they were in space.

The answer to the question is "babbling".The statement "Four-month-old Piper makes a series of repetitive consonant-vowel sounds such as ba ba ba ba" illustrates the term "babbling".Babbling refers to the first stage of language development. It usually begins around the age of 4 months and continues until the child is about 9 months old.
At this point, children start to understand that words have meanings and start to imitate the sounds they hear around them. The sounds that children make during this stage are repetitive consonant-vowel sounds such as "ba ba ba ba" or "ma ma ma ma''. These sounds do not have any meaning yet, but they are the first steps towards the development of language.
